簡體   English   中英

無法使用Visual Studio 2017加載文件或程序集'Microsoft.CodeAnalysis.LiveUnitTesting.Runtime,版本= 1.7.0.0'

[英]Could not load file or assembly 'Microsoft.CodeAnalysis.LiveUnitTesting.Runtime, version= 1.7.0.0' with visual studio 2017

我從Visual Studio 2017(15.7.1)開始了現場單元測試。 切換分支並啟動項目后,出現錯誤消息,內容如下:

無法加載文件或程序集'Microsoft.CodeAnalysis.LiveUnitTesting.Runtime,版本= 1.7.0.0,區域性=中性,PublicKeyToken = 31bf3856ad364e35'或其中之一

在此處輸入圖片說明

我試過了:
-重建/重新啟動項目
-停止現場單元測試
但這沒用。

我不知道為什么從項目/箱中加載“ Microsoft.CodeAnalysis.LiveUnitTesting.Runtime”。
有人有建議嗎?

最后,我停止在線單元測試並刪除持久數據。 現在可以使用了。

步驟1.停止單元測試 在此處輸入圖片說明

步驟2.測試→實時測試→選項... 在此處輸入圖片說明

步驟3.刪除持久數據 在此處輸入圖片說明

步驟4.刪除package文件夾下的所有文件夾,然后重新生成Solution,它可以工作。

嗯...我仍然不知道為什么在更改分支:S之后從項目/ bin加載。

在與同事一起進行單元測試的現有項目中,VS2019存在相同的錯誤。 我最終將Visual Studio更新到版本16.2.3,現在可以正常工作了。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M